Understanding Centerless Grinding Technology


Centerless grinding differs from conventional grinding methods, as it does not require the workpiece to be held in a chuck or fixture. Instead, it is supported by a regulating wheel and a grinding wheel. The regulating wheel controls the rotational speed of the workpiece while also providing axial support, thus maintaining the alignment and stability of the component being machined. This technology is instrumental in high-volume production, especially for cylindrical parts, where quick and efficient processing is essential.


The Importance of Regulating Wheels


Regulating wheels are designed to provide controlled movement of the workpiece during the grinding process. They must be manufactured with precision to ensure that the right amount of pressure is applied, allowing for consistent contact with the grinding wheel. Factors such as hardness, material composition, and surface finish of the regulating wheel significantly impact both the machining process and the quality of the final product.


The materials used in crafting regulating wheels include rubber, composite materials, and sometimes metal, depending on the application and required hardness. Each material offers different benefits, such as improved grip, longer wear resistance, or better vibration dampening. These properties are essential for achieving a high level of finish and accuracy in the manufactured parts.
